Shouldn't humans kill anything that they eat at the very least with their own hands? Isn't it courtesy to animals?

Seiichi Motohashi

 

 

Like other animals, humans kill living creatures and cannot survive without eating them. Humans have pushed away this fact beyond the veil. The photographer saw honesty in the job of facing the karma of killing when the worker who shoots a core rod of iron between the cow's eyes, gently sweeps a mosquito on his body without striking. From a photo collection, "Slaughterhouse."
